+Uses the https://en.wikipedia.org/wiki/MinHash[MinHash] technique to produce a
|
|
|
+signature for a token stream. You can use MinHash signatures to estimate the
|
|
|
+similarity of documents. See <<analysis-minhash-tokenfilter-similarity-search>>.

+The `min_hash` filter performs the following operations on a token stream in
|
|
|
+order:
|
|
|
|
|
|
-[cols="<,<", options="header",]
|
|
|
-|=======================================================================
|
|
|
-|Setting |Description
|
|
|
-|`hash_count` |The number of hashes to hash the token stream with. Defaults to `1`.
|
|
|
+. Hashes each token in the stream.
|
|
|
+. Assigns the hashes to buckets, keeping only the smallest hashes of each
|
|
|
+ bucket.
|
|
|
+. Outputs the smallest hash from each bucket as a token stream.
|
|
|
|
|
|
-|`bucket_count` |The number of buckets to divide the minhashes into. Defaults to `512`.
|
|
|
+This filter uses Lucene's
|
|
|
+{lucene-analysis-docs}/minhash/MinHashFilter.html[MinHashFilter].

+[[analysis-minhash-tokenfilter-configure-parms]]
|
|
|
+==== Configurable parameters
|
|
|
|
|
|
-|`with_rotation` |Whether or not to fill empty buckets with the value of the first non-empty
|
|
|
-bucket to its circular right. Only takes effect if hash_set_size is equal to one.
|
|
|
-Defaults to `true` if bucket_count is greater than one, else `false`.
|
|
|
-|=======================================================================
|
|
|
+`bucket_count`::
|
|
|
+(Optional, integer)
|
|
|
+Number of buckets to which hashes are assigned. Defaults to `512`.
|
|
|
|
|
|
-Some points to consider while setting up a `min_hash` filter:
|
|
|
+`hash_count`::
|
|
|
+(Optional, integer)
|
|
|
+Number of ways to hash each token in the stream. Defaults to `1`.
|
|
|
+
|
|
|
+`hash_set_size`::
|
|
|
+(Optional, integer)
|
|
|
+Number of hashes to keep from each bucket. Defaults to `1`.
|
|
|
++
|
|
|
+Hashes are retained by ascending size, starting with the bucket's smallest hash
|
|
|
+first.
|
|
|
+
|
|
|
+`with_rotation`::
|
|
|
+(Optional, boolean)
|
|
|
+If `true`, the filter fills empty buckets with the value of the first non-empty
|
|
|
+bucket to its circular right if the `hash_set_size` is `1`. If the
|
|
|
+`bucket_count` argument is greater than `1`, this parameter defaults to `true`.
|
|
|
+Otherwise, this parameter defaults to `false`.
|
|
|
+

+[[analysis-minhash-tokenfilter-configuration-tips]]
|
|
|
+==== Tips for configuring the `min_hash` filter
|
|
|
|
|
|
* `min_hash` filter input tokens should typically be k-words shingles produced
|
|
|
-from <<analysis-shingle-tokenfilter,shingle token filter>>. You should
|
|
|
+from <<analysis-shingle-tokenfilter,shingle token filter>>. You should
|
|
|
choose `k` large enough so that the probability of any given shingle
|
|
|
-occurring in a document is low. At the same time, as
|
|
|
+occurring in a document is low. At the same time, as
|
|
|
internally each shingle is hashed into to 128-bit hash, you should choose
|
|
|
`k` small enough so that all possible
|
|
|
different k-words shingles can be hashed to 128-bit hash with
|
|
|
minimal collision.

+* We recommend you test different arguments for the `hash_count`, `bucket_count` and
|
|
|
+ `hash_set_size` parameters:
|
|
|
+
|
|
|
+** To improve precision, increase the `bucket_count` or
|
|
|
+ `hash_set_size` arguments. Higher `bucket_count` and `hash_set_size` values
|
|
|
+ increase the likelihood that different tokens are indexed to different
|
|
|
+ buckets.
|
|
|
+
|
|
|
+** To improve the recall, increase the value of the `hash_count` argument. For
|
|
|
+ example, setting `hash_count` to `2` hashes each token in two different ways,
|
|
|
+ increasing the number of potential candidates for search.
|
|
|
+
|
|
|
+* By default, the `min_hash` filter produces 512 tokens for each document. Each
|
|
|
+token is 16 bytes in size. This means each document's size will be increased by
|
|
|
+around 8Kb.
|
|
|
+
|
|
|
+* The `min_hash` filter is used for Jaccard similarity. This means
|
|
|
that it doesn't matter how many times a document contains a certain token,
|
|
|
only that if it contains it or not.

+[[analysis-minhash-tokenfilter-similarity-search]]
|
|
|
+==== Using the `min_hash` token filter for similarity search
|
|
|
+
|
|
|
+The `min_hash` token filter allows you to hash documents for similarity search.
|
|
|
Similarity search, or nearest neighbor search is a complex problem.
|
|
|
A naive solution requires an exhaustive pairwise comparison between a query
|
|
|
document and every document in an index. This is a prohibitive operation
